Backspace

Post Happened on 06/18/1999, history by Ionnek

Backspace opened in spring 1996 and closed late December 1999. The media center for J18th in London was set up in Backspace. After J18th, a newly formed "Reclaim the Streets media group" met in Backspace a few times, then transformed into the first imc uk collective. The people who ran Backspace continue to support indymedia uk with all sorts of tech facilities.
